Code of Ethics
-
Operate under state guidelines
The therapist will achieve clinical hours in an accredited program
The therapist will keep an up-to-date license to perform therapeutic massage -
Operate within scope of practice
The therapist will not diagnose or treat medical conditions
The therapist will refer clients out to specialists or doctors, as needed
-
Provide services that will benefit the client
The therapist will not perform therapeutic massage solely for financial gain
The therapist will discontinue service, as necessary, if the client’s needs are not being met
-
Protection of all medical information
The therapist will keep up-to-date on all HIPAA regulations
The therapist will keep all records locked within a filing cabinet, which will also be locked within an office
-
Regularly refresh skills and gain knowledge by continuing education
The therapist will stay up-to-date on new modalities that will benefit their clients
The therapist will gain further insight into standard modalities
-
Respect client boundaries
The therapist will drape the client appropriately
The therapist will adjust the massage to the client’s comfort level -
Abstain from any romantic or sexual relationships with clients
The therapist will terminate the therapeutic relationship immediately
The therapist will refer the client to another therapeutic massage professional
-
Reserve the right to refuse service with reasonable cause
The therapist will not discriminate based on gender, medical conditions, race, etc.
Reasonable cause will be determined at the therapist’s discretion
-
Pledge of professionalism
The therapist will dress appropriately for sessions, arrive on time for appointments, and be courteous to all clients
Abstain from the use of alcohol and drugs
-
Dedication to respect clients, co-workers, and other professionals
The therapist will show compassion and empathy for others
The therapist will do no harm to anyone they encounter, professionally or personally
